Open Source Licenses and Patent Clauses
Open source licenses serve as legal frameworks that govern the use, modification, and distribution of open source software. These licenses often include specific clauses addressing patent rights to prevent patent litigation among users.
Many open source licenses explicitly grant patent rights from contributors to users, reducing the risk of patent infringement claims. However, some licenses, such as the GPL version 3, include patent clauses that protect against patent litigation, fostering a more open development environment.
Conversely, certain licenses may contain patent retaliation clauses, which terminate rights if a licensee asserts a patent infringement claim. Such provisions aim to safeguard the open source community from patent lawsuits, but they also create complexity in license compliance.
Understanding these patent clauses within open source licenses is vital for organizations, as they directly impact how the software can be used and protected. Navigating these clauses helps mitigate patent risks when integrating open source software into commercial products.

Innovations in Open Source Patent Protection
Recent innovations in open source patent protection are shaping the future landscape by addressing longstanding legal uncertainties. Emerging strategies include the development of patent pools and defensive patent licensing mechanisms. These tools promote collaboration and foster innovation by reducing the risk of patent infringement claims.
Patent pools enable multiple organizations to share their patents within a defined framework, simplifying licensing processes. This approach helps open source projects avoid costly litigation while encouraging broader adoption of open source software. Similarly, defensive patent licensing agreements provide users with a safe harbor against patents, allowing innovators to utilize open source components without fear of infringement threats.
Another significant innovation is the adoption of open patent pledges, where patent holders voluntarily relinquish certain rights or commit not to assert patents against open source projects. These pledges enhance confidence in open source ecosystems and facilitate the development of interoperable software solutions. Collectively, these innovations are vital in mitigating patent risks, fostering open source collaboration, and promoting sustainable technological advancement.
